Description
**No longer showing** Rare Pre-war 3 bedroom condo with excellent sunlight in the heart of Park Slope! Built 1910, this 3 Bedroom, 1.5 bathroom (Easily converts to 2 full baths) home offers timeless Pre-war charm as well as unique characteristics. As you enter into the apartment, you will notice the high ceilings accented by the plaster moldings and inlaid hardwood floors. You are then met with the spacious open kitchen which overlooks the large dining and living room. The kitchen has full sized stainless steel appliances and an East facing window which allows for direct sunlight. The living room showcases 3 large bay windows that allow for a 180 degree view of the treelined 5th Street. Just off of the living room is a bonus room that can easily be converted into a 4th bedroom or an office. The windowed dining area is the perfect size for a 4-6 person table. Each of the three spacious bedrooms have a large closet, Southeastern sunlight and plenty of additional space for furniture. The full bathroom has a large bathtub. The powder room can easily be converted into a full bath with a stall shower. Full sized stackable Washer & Dryer is located in the hallway. The is an allocated storage area in the basement of the building that has no additional cost. Pets allowed!

About Park Slope
View All Park Slope ListingsPark Slope is a well-known Brooklyn neighborhood, recognized for its tree-lined streets and preserved brownstones. Bordering the western edge of Prospect Park, the neighborhood offers convenient access to green space. The real estate market features a mix of historic townhouses, cooperatives, and modern condominiums, within walking distance of the park.
